To be a costume mistress, one typically needs a strong background in costume design, fashion, or a related field, often supported by a degree or diploma in theatrical design or fashion. Practical experience in costume making, tailoring, and wardrobe management is essential, along with skills in research and collaboration. Good organizational and communication skills are also important, as the role involves coordinating with directors, actors, and other production staff. A portfolio showcasing past work can enhance job prospects in this competitive field.
To be a costume designer you at least need an associate degree in fashion design. However, while pursing a degree you may want to considering volunteering at local theaters to help them with their costumes. Since costume designing is such a competitive industry you may want to think about getting a degree in costume design (commonly called production design). The Fashion Institute of Design and Merchandising offers an associate degree in costume design (though an associate degree in fashion design is a prerequisite). Savannah College of Art and Design offers a 4 year Production Design bachelor's degree program as well as a 4 year Fashion Design bachelor's degree program. Many other colleges offer a bachelor's degree in Fashion Design and by working with that colleges theater department frequently you will be able to make yourself highly qualified to be a costume designer.
